أسامة موسى بتاريخ: 15 أبريل 2006 تقديم بلاغ مشاركة بتاريخ: 15 أبريل 2006 بسم الله الرحمن الرحيمسوف نعرض في هذا الدرس كيفية تعلم الاوراكل 1- تعريف الاوراكل 2- ما هي الخطوات اللازمة لتعلم الاوراكل3-ماهي نسخ الاوراكل المطلوبة للتعلم4-ماهي الكتب المطلوبة للتعلم5-كيفية تسطيب الاوراكل من الالف الى الياء 6-كيفية البداية ووضع مثل انشاء الجدول عمل علاقات بين الجدول7-كيفية الحذف والاضافة والتعديل على الجدول من خلال ال SQL 8-كيفية انشاء ال procedure و الTrigger و ال functions و ال views9-كيفية التعامل مع ال constraints والتعديل عليها وعرضها 10-كيفية التعامل مع الشاشات وعمل برنامج صغير11-كيفية التعامل مع التقارير وانشاءهاوسنضيف بعض المواضع التي لم تطرح في المنتدى وكيفية حل المشاكل التي نتعرض لها بالاوراكل وسوف انشئ مكتبة تكون مرتبة حسب الحروف لمعظم مواضع اوراكل طبعا سوف يؤخذ بعين الاعتبار عرض روابط المهمة التي تمت المشاركة بها من قبل الاخوة الاعضاء والمشرفين وافضل التعليقات والاجابات لكي نتفادى التكراروكذلك سوف اضع امثلة مع الشرح وبنهاية كل درس سوف اضع اسألة لتحلوها تعريف الاوراكل : لغة الاوراكل معنى كلمة اوراكل هي الوحي وهي شركة قامت بانشاء مبادئ قاعدة البيانات وطرق تخزين البيانات حيث تمت البداية بعمل برامج تقوم على تخزين البيانات واسترجاعها بطرق معينه واعتمدت بالبداية على هذه الطرق باستخدام SQLو SQL معناها STRUCTURED QUERY LANGUAGE وبعدها قامت بعمل وتطوير وايجاد PL/SQL وهي معناها PROGRAM LANGUAGE ثم ايجاد الديفلوبر والريبورت الخطوات اللازمة لتعلم الاوراكل1- ان يكون الشخص عنده المام ولو قليل بطرق البرمجة والمقصود بها اساسيات البرمجة2- اتقان ال SQL بشكل عام والتي سوف نستعرض طرق التعلم والاساسيات المطلوبةالنسخ المطلوبة للتعلم1- قاعدة بيانات DATABASE 9i2-DEVLOPER 9i3-REPORT 9i4-SQL 9iتم اختيار الديفلوبر 9i لكي يستطيع اكبر عدد التعلم وهي سهلة وفي متناول الجميعالكتب المطلوبةاتبع هذا الرابط فهو من جهد الاخ عبدالله black&whiteاضغط هناكيفية تسطيب اوراكل 9iيوجد في المنتدى هذا الرابط للأخ الاستاذ عمر باعقيلاتبع الرابطاضغط هنا ....ملاحظة اذا لم تظهر الكتابة العربيةاختار VIEW---- ENCODING --- اختار اللغة WESTEN EUROPEN (WINDOWS)بعد انزال اوراكل من هنا سوف نبدأ ان شاء الله الدرس رقم 1 التاريخ 25-03-2005 اليوم السبت --------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------------وهي تشغيل ال PL/SQLادخال اليوزر SYSTEMالباسورد التي اعتمدتها اثناء التنزيلثم كتابة الامر CREATE USER OUG IDENTIFIED BY "123" هذا الامر CREATE يقوم بانشاء USER مستخدم على قاعدة البياناتويجب وضع اسم اليوزر والذي هو OUG ثم يأتي بعدها IDENTIFIED BY وهي كلمة السروهي 123 ويجب ان يعطيك انه انشأ المستخدم وتخرج لك الرسالة التالية User created.او تم انشاء المستخدماذا قاعدة استخدام الانشاء المستخدم هي CREATE USER NAMEOF USER IDENTIFIED BY "YOUR PASSWORD" ولكي نستطيع الدخول الى هذا المستخدم يجب اعطاءه الصلاحيات وهذه الصلاحيات تسمى ب GRANTS حيث من خلالها يتم تفويض المستخدم للدخول الى قاعدة البيانات لذلك نكتب الامر التالي GRATN CONNECT TO OUG ويجب ان يعطيك التاليGrant succeeded.قاعدة استخدام GRANT GRANT OBJECTNAME TO YOURUSERNAME وهي تعني اعطي الصلاحية GRANT الاتصال CONNECT الى TO المستخدم OUGوتعطى صلاحيات اخرى للمستخدم منها RECOURCE وتعني مورد وكذلك DBA وتعني DATABASE ADMINISTRATION مدير قاعدة البياناتلذلك نعطي المستخدم OUG اللذي ذكرناه كما في الشكل التالي GRANT RESOURCE,DBA TO OUG لاحظوا معي انه تم اعطاء المستخدم الخاصيتين معا من خلال الفاصلة , يعني نقدر ان نعطي عدد من الصلاحيات بسطر واحد وباستخدام الفاصلةبعد ذلك للدخول الى المستخدماطبع الامر CONNECT OUG/123 هنا اعطينا امر CONNECT اتصل بالمستخدم المسمى ب OUG و/ وتعين كلمة السر وهي 123وسوف يظهر لكConnected. انه تم الاتصاللتعرف انك قد اتصلت او صرت على مستخدم OUGاطبع الامر التالي SHOW USER هذا الامر يبين لك اسم اليوزر user is "OUG"سوف نتعامل الآن مع جدول يقوم يسمى DUMMY TABLE وهو جدول انشئته اوراكل لكي تستعين به بعمل عمليات من خلال هذا الجدول وهو يتعامل مع قاعدة البيانات مباشرة مثل استعراض التاريخواسم هذا الجدول هو DUALولنستعرض تاريخ اليوم نطبع الامر التالي SELECT SYSDATE FROM DUAL حيث نقول له احضر SELECT تاريخ اليوم او تاريخ الجهاز SYSDATE من FROM الجدول DUALاذا قاعدة استخدام ال SELECT ه SELECT FIELDNAME FROM TABLENAME ملاحظة لتنفيذ اي امر على SQL بعد كتابتهاما ان تضع اخر السطر فاصلة منقوطة او شرطه / او اتكتب RUN او ان تكتب Rوللتعديل على امر اطبع الامر EDITالاسئلة1- قم بانشاء مستخدم باسم ABC واعطه كلمة سر 1232-قم باعطاء الصلاحيات التالية للمستخدم ABC وهي CONNECT/ RESOURCE/ DBAعلى ان تكون جملة الصلاحيات في سطر واحد3-ماهو الامر الذي يقوم باظهار المستخدم4-اكتب جملة تستخدم فيها ال SELECT لعرض تاريخ الجهازانتهت الاسئلة انتهى الدرس الاول تم بحمد اللهالقائمة الرئيسية ..... الدرس الثاني 3 ا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
frekeko بتاريخ: 28 مايو 2006 تقديم بلاغ مشاركة بتاريخ: 28 مايو 2006 اشكرك فعلا درس شيقك ارجو ان اكون عضو فعال معكم في المنتدي 1 ا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
rsh76 بتاريخ: 28 مايو 2006 تقديم بلاغ مشاركة بتاريخ: 28 مايو 2006 شكرا جزيلا اخي ارجو ان اكون عضو فعال بموضوعك ا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
iase2002 بتاريخ: 29 مايو 2006 تقديم بلاغ مشاركة بتاريخ: 29 مايو 2006 درس سلس و جميل والله ,,, شكراً جزيلاً ا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
husseinsadek بتاريخ: 29 مايو 2006 تقديم بلاغ مشاركة بتاريخ: 29 مايو 2006 شكرا اخى الكريم على هذا المجهود الرائع احب ان اعرف بنفسى اسمى حسين صادق من مصر حاصل على شهادات MCAD,MCSD,MCT من ميكروسوف والان اريد تكملة المشوار مع ORACLE بعد خبرة عمل فى مجال البرمجة والتدريب تجاوزت 5 سنوات فهل ابدأ باستخدام ORACLE 10G او ORACLE9I وشكرا جزيلا ومعزرة على الاطالة 1 ا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
mdsalah بتاريخ: 2 يونيو 2006 تقديم بلاغ مشاركة بتاريخ: 2 يونيو 2006 شكرا اخى العزيز على روح التعاون وكل ما قدمت لنا فى هذا الدرس ونتمنى من الله ان يجزيك خيرا ا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
mdaradkah بتاريخ: 15 يونيو 2006 تقديم بلاغ مشاركة بتاريخ: 15 يونيو 2006 جزاك الله خيراً ا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
eshak بتاريخ: 17 يونيو 2006 تقديم بلاغ مشاركة بتاريخ: 17 يونيو 2006 شكرا على هذا المجهود الكبير والدرس رائع وسلس ا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
roby_gh1980 بتاريخ: 25 يونيو 2006 تقديم بلاغ مشاركة بتاريخ: 25 يونيو 2006 بسم الله الرحمن الرحيم شكر حقيقى لك العاملين على هذا المنتدى الرائع إذا سمحتولى إنا مبتدئ جديد فى عالم الأوراكل و أستفد كثيرا جدا من موقعكم هذا أنا و الحمد الله قمت بإنزال نسخة الأوراكل 9I حسب التعليمات الموجوده هنا فى الموقع و هو جارى التنزيل حاليا فأنا متابع لدروس كيف تتعلم أوراكل للميتدئين و قد لاحظت إنكم تعتمدون على 1-DATABASE 9i2-DEVLOPER 9i3-REPORT 9i4-SQL 9iو جارى الأن تحميل نسخة database9i لكن لا اعمل من إين أحصل على باقى النسخ المطلوبه للتعليم مثل ال devloper and report and sqlأرجو لمن لديه معلومه عن كيفية الحصول على هذه النسخ أن يضع ليها لينك هنا أو يرسلها لى على الأيميل الشخصى [email protected] و جزاكم الله خيرا ا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
احمد زهير بتاريخ: 28 يونيو 2006 تقديم بلاغ مشاركة بتاريخ: 28 يونيو 2006 تسلم يمينك اسد العرب ا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
احمد زهير بتاريخ: 28 يونيو 2006 تقديم بلاغ مشاركة بتاريخ: 28 يونيو 2006 تسلم يمينك اسد العرب73344[/snapback] نصحنى احد الاخوه ان اشتغل على اوركل 8 مع العلم انى مبتدء فما رأيكم ارجوا الرد من اصحاب الخبره ا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
e280 بتاريخ: 1 يوليو 2006 تقديم بلاغ مشاركة بتاريخ: 1 يوليو 2006 thanks ا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
lamiaa_hatem بتاريخ: 5 يوليو 2006 تقديم بلاغ مشاركة بتاريخ: 5 يوليو 2006 الاخوة الاعزاء وجب لكم الشكر الجزيل والاهم الدعاء لكم بظهر الغيب..ليبارك الله وقتكم وصحتكم واعماركم..الاخ الفاضل القائم على الموضوع ..رباط الكتب صفحاته محجوبة...استبشرنا بها خيرنا..لكننا صدمناهل من حل؟ ا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
جندي الله بتاريخ: 11 أغسطس 2006 تقديم بلاغ مشاركة بتاريخ: 11 أغسطس 2006 good ا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
elshater84 بتاريخ: 24 أغسطس 2006 تقديم بلاغ مشاركة بتاريخ: 24 أغسطس 2006 جزاك الله كل خير اخى الكريم ا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
tahaora بتاريخ: 9 سبتمبر 2006 تقديم بلاغ مشاركة بتاريخ: 9 سبتمبر 2006 الرجاء اعلامي ماذا حصل في اخر التطورات في المشروع المراد انجازه وهو مشروع شؤون الموظفين ا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
أبي أتعلم بتاريخ: 10 سبتمبر 2006 تقديم بلاغ مشاركة بتاريخ: 10 سبتمبر 2006 تسلم أخ أسامةالخين يبدأالشغل ا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
بنت الجبل بتاريخ: 2 أكتوبر 2006 تقديم بلاغ مشاركة بتاريخ: 2 أكتوبر 2006 جدا شكرا على الدرس ا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
chanel بتاريخ: 4 أكتوبر 2006 تقديم بلاغ مشاركة بتاريخ: 4 أكتوبر 2006 السلام عيكم ورحمة الله وبركاتهأرجو من الأخوة أن يضعوا رابط تنزيل للـDEVLOPER 9iلأنني بحثت عنه و لم أجدهومشكورينوالسلام عليكم ورحمة الله وبركاته ا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
HoOoOoOsS بتاريخ: 6 نوفمبر 2006 تقديم بلاغ مشاركة بتاريخ: 6 نوفمبر 2006 متشكر جدا وده كان اول درس اوراكل اقرأه فى حياتى وحاسس انى هاستفيد كويس بإذن الله ا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
سعيد ارزيقات بتاريخ: 29 نوفمبر 2006 تقديم بلاغ مشاركة بتاريخ: 29 نوفمبر 2006 الف تحية للقائمين على هذا المنتدى وارجو ان اكون عضو فعال في المنتدى انا احد الاشخاص الذين يودون تعلم اوركل بجد بالرغم من انني انهيت البكالوريوس من جامعة القدس وعملت مشاريع على اوركل من ضمنها مشؤروع التخرج وانا الان اعمل في جامعة القدس المفتوحة في قسم التسجل كمسجل على تطبيقات اوركل الا انني نسيت كل ما تعلمته في الجامعة بخصوص اوركل وارجو ان تساعدوني في استرجاعها وسف اتابع معكم من نقطة الصفر الى النهاية وشكرا جزيلا لكم ا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
wlahmad بتاريخ: 3 ديسمبر 2006 تقديم بلاغ مشاركة بتاريخ: 3 ديسمبر 2006 بارك الله فيك وفي حسناتك ا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
miash80 بتاريخ: 18 ديسمبر 2006 تقديم بلاغ مشاركة بتاريخ: 18 ديسمبر 2006 جزاك الله كل الخير ا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
SpaceToon بتاريخ: 23 ديسمبر 2006 تقديم بلاغ مشاركة بتاريخ: 23 ديسمبر 2006 مشكور أخ أسامه و لكن النسخ المطلوبه غير متوفره على الموقع الرسمى لاوراكلأتمنى أن يكون فيه نسخ تانيه بديله او لينكات للنسخ المطلوبهجزاك الله خيرا انت و كل من ساعدك فى هذا العمل ا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
biko_mohamed بتاريخ: 2 يناير 2007 تقديم بلاغ مشاركة بتاريخ: 2 يناير 2007 (معدل) جزاك الله كل خير بس الرابط بتاع الكتاب مش عارف انزل منه اي حاجه لأنه فيه حاجات كتير وانا مش عارف انهي كتاب ياريت تحددوا ويكون ليكوا خالص تحياتي وشكري بجد انتوا مجهدكوا عاليي اوي انا اول مرة ادخل المنتدي دا بس انشاء الله مش هتكون اخر مرة ياريت تقبلوني عضو جديد تم تعديل 2 يناير 2007 بواسطة biko_mohamed اقتباس رابط هذا التعليق شارك المزيد من خيارات المشاركة
Recommended Posts
انضم إلى المناقشة
يمكنك المشاركة الآن والتسجيل لاحقاً. إذا كان لديك حساب, سجل دخولك الآن لتقوم بالمشاركة من خلال حسابك.